INDUSTRY SPOTLIGHT

Presentation will be held on the Industry Spotlight Stage #1 on November 14, 2025 from 12:40pm – 1:10pm. 

Discover how long-read HiFi sequencing is redefining what’s possible for clinical genomics and translational applications. In this workshop, we will highlight how labs and institutions are adopting HiFi targeted and whole genome sequencing to resolve challenging variants missed by conventional methods, including repeat expansions and complex structural variants. Learn about real-world examples spanning applications like oncology, neurology, and enabling carrier screening. Attendees will gain insight into how researchers are leveraging HiFi sequencing to help streamline genetic testing workflows, improve understanding of disease and treatment options, and support data interpretation and decision-making – delivering more complete, confident answers that may ultimately inform and advance patient care
